Police have withdrawn the three commercial fishing vessels involved in the search for two fishermen missing off rocks at the bottom of the South Island due to high winds and four-metre swells.
The alarm was raised by people nearby around 4.20pm yesterday that the two men appeared to have been swept off rocks near Slope Point Road, on the island's south eastern coast.
Four inflatable rescue boats have completed their shoreline search so have finished for the day, police said in a statement at about 3.45pm.
A helicopter continues with air searches of the area while the LandSAR team will continue on foot until low light, they said.
Police said they will continue to monitor sea and wind conditions throughout the day.
